Partilhar via


Método IVsIntelliMouseHandler.DeleteBitmap_ (UInt32)

 

Exclui o bitmap usado para panorâmica com o mouse do Intellisense.

Namespace:   Microsoft.VisualStudio.Shell.Interop
Assembly:  Microsoft.VisualStudio.Shell.Interop (em Microsoft.VisualStudio.Shell.Interop.dll)

Sintaxe

int DeleteBitmap_(
    [InAttribute] ref uint lpPanBitmap
)
int DeleteBitmap_(
    [InAttribute] unsigned int% lpPanBitmap
)
abstract DeleteBitmap_ : 
        lpPanBitmap:uint32 byref -> int
Function DeleteBitmap_ (
    <InAttribute> ByRef lpPanBitmap As UInteger
) As Integer

Parâmetros

  • lpPanBitmap
    [in] Ponteiro para uma estrutura PANBITMAP.Para obter mais informações, consulte comentários.

Valor de retorno

Type: System.Int32

Se o método for bem-sucedido, ele retorna S_OK.Se ele falhar, ele retorna um código de erro.

Comentários

COM assinatura

De vsshell.idl:

HRESULT IVsIntelliMouseHandler::DeleteBitmap_(
   [in] DWORD* lpPanBitmap
);

Estrutura PANBITMAP

[C++]

typedef struct tagPANBITMAP
{
   HWND hwnd;
   HDC hdcSrc;
   HBITMAP hbmSave;
   HBITMAP hbmLoaded;
   HBITMAP hbmMask;
   HBITMAP hbmColor;
   int x;
   int y;
   int cx;
   int cy;
} PANBITMAP, FAR *LPPANBITMAP;

Consulte também

Interface IVsIntelliMouseHandler
Namespace Microsoft.VisualStudio.Shell.Interop

Retornar ao topo